Understanding Nestle Coffee

Nestle offers a range of coffee products including instant coffee, ground coffee, and coffee creamers, most notably under the Nescafé brand. Instant coffee is particularly popular due to its convenience and ease of preparation. With Nestle coffee, you can enjoy a delicious cup in mere minutes, making it an ideal choice for busy mornings or lazy afternoons.

The Basic Recipe for Nestle Coffee

Now that you have everything ready, let’s dive into the steps to make your perfect cup of Nestle coffee.

Step 1: Boil Water

Start by boiling fresh water in a kettle or pot. You want the water to reach a rolling boil to extract maximum flavor from the coffee granules.

Step 2: Prepare Your Coffee Mug

While the water is boiling, take your coffee mug and add one to two teaspoons of Nestle instant coffee, depending on how strong you like your brew.

Step 3: Mix Coffee and Water

Once the water has boiled, carefully pour it over the coffee granules in your mug. Make sure to pour just enough to cover the coffee. Stir well until the coffee dissolves completely.

Step 4: Adjust Your Coffee

Taste your coffee and adjust the flavor as needed. If you’d like a sweeter drink, add sugar gradually until you reach your desired sweetness. For a creamier coffee, add milk or cream to taste.

Step 5: Enjoy Your Coffee

Stir your coffee one last time, and it’s ready to be enjoyed! Whether you sip it black or with some additions, you have successfully made a delightful cup of Nestle coffee at home.

Tips for the Perfect Nestle Coffee

Making your Nestle coffee is straightforward, but a few tips can elevate your cup to the next level.

Invest in Quality Water

Using filtered or bottled water can enhance the overall flavor profile of your coffee. Impurities in tap water can alter the taste, so investing in good-quality water pays off.

Experiment with Coffee Ratios

Finding the right balance between coffee and water is crucial. Start with one teaspoon for a lighter flavor and gradually increase until your ideal strength is reached.

Try Different Milk Options

From whole milk to almond milk or even oat milk, experimenting with different types of milk can give your coffee unique flavors and textures.

Can I use cold water to make Nestle coffee?

While it is possible to use cold water, it is not recommended for making Nestle coffee. Instant coffee dissolves best in hot water, which helps release its flavors and aromas. Using cold water can result in a grainy texture, as the coffee may not dissolve fully, leading to an unpleasant drinking experience.

If you wish to enjoy a cold coffee drink, consider preparing it with hot water first, then allowing it to cool or adding ice cubes after. This way, you can achieve a delicious iced coffee without sacrificing taste or texture.

How much Nestle coffee should I use for each cup?

The amount of Nestle coffee you should use varies depending on how strong you like your coffee. A standard recommendation is about one to two teaspoons of instant coffee per eight ounces of water. For a lighter brew, stick with one teaspoon; for a stronger, more robust flavor, opt for two teaspoons.

Experimenting is key to finding your perfect ratio. Don’t hesitate to adjust the coffee amount to suit your taste preferences. This will allow you to enjoy a customized cup of coffee every time you prepare it.

Is Nestle coffee healthier than brewed coffee?

When comparing Nestle instant coffee to brewed coffee, there are a few factors to consider regarding health benefits. Instant coffee typically contains fewer antioxidants than brewed coffee, as the brewing process extracts more beneficial compounds. However, instant coffee is still relatively low in calories and has less caffeine per serving than brewed coffee, which may be advantageous for those monitoring their caffeine intake.

Ultimately, healthiness can also depend on how you prepare your coffee. If you add sugars, flavored creamers, or other enhancers, the caloric and sugar content will increase—impacting healthiness. Thus, maintaining moderation and making mindful additions can help keep Nestle coffee a healthier choice.

Can I make Nestle coffee with a coffee maker?

Using a coffee maker to brew Nestle instant coffee isn’t typically recommended, as instant coffee is designed to dissolve in hot water rather than be steeped. Coffee makers function by brewing ground coffee, which can affect the flavor of the instant coffee if combined. However, if you want to use a coffee maker, you can make regular brewed coffee and then add instant coffee granules if you desire a stronger flavor.

Alternatively, you can prepare the instant coffee separately and simply pour it into the cup that your coffee maker has brewed. This method ensures that you can enjoy the best of both worlds, combining the convenience of instant coffee with the brewing process of a coffee maker.

How should I store my Nestle coffee?

Proper storage of your Nestle coffee is crucial for maintaining its flavor and freshness. Instant coffee should be kept in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and moisture. It’s advisable to store it in an airtight container to prevent exposure to air, which can cause the coffee to oxidize and lose its unique flavors.

Additionally, always check the packaging for specific storage recommendations and expiration dates. If stored correctly, your instant coffee can last for a considerable time, allowing you to enjoy a fresh cup whenever you want without worrying about spoilage.
